如何对接PG电子怎么对接PG电子

  1. 需求分析
  2. 技术方案
  3. 实现步骤
  4. 测试与优化
  5. 风险管理

在现代电子制造和供应链管理中,PG电子(PointGuard Electronic Solutions)是一个重要的合作伙伴,对接PG电子意味着与一个专业的电子制造服务提供商建立技术连接,以实现数据的高效交换和业务的无缝对接,本文将详细阐述如何实现与PG电子的对接,包括需求分析、技术方案、实现步骤以及测试优化等关键环节。


需求分析

在对接PG电子之前,首先要明确对接的目标和需求,以下是常见的需求分析要点:

  1. 目标明确
    确定对接的目标是什么?是为了数据共享、业务流程优化,还是为了实现自动化控制?明确目标有助于后续的设计和实现方向。
  2. 数据交换要求
    了解PG电子的数据结构和格式,确保双方的数据格式能够兼容,PG电子可能使用特定的API接口或数据交换协议(如JSON、XML等)。
  3. 系统兼容性
    分析当前系统的兼容性,如果PG电子的系统基于SAP、EHS或其他ERP平台,需要考虑如何与现有系统集成。
  4. 性能要求
    对接后系统的性能是否能满足业务需求?数据传输的实时性、处理能力等。
  5. 安全性
    确保对接过程中数据的安全性,PG电子可能有特定的安全要求,如数据加密、访问控制等。
  6. 测试计划
    制定详细的测试计划,包括单元测试、集成测试和性能测试,确保对接后的系统稳定运行。

技术方案

对接PG电子的技术方案需要根据需求分析的结果进行设计,以下是常见的技术方案:

  1. API开发
    如果PG电子提供API接口,可以通过调用API进行数据交换,使用RESTful API或GraphQL API进行数据请求和响应。
  2. 数据中转
    如果PG电子的数据格式与现有系统的数据格式不兼容,可以设计一个数据中转层,将数据格式转换为可以使用的格式。
  3. 数据库对接
    如果需要对接数据库,可以使用数据库连接工具(如ODBC、JDBC)或使用数据库集成工具(如JDBC drivers)进行数据交换。
  4. 消息队列
    如果需要实现异步数据交换,可以使用消息队列(如Kafka、RabbitMQ)进行数据传输。
  5. 工具集成
    如果PG电子的系统基于特定的工具(如SAP),可以使用集成工具(如SAP NetWeaver、BW2BW)进行对接。

实现步骤

对接PG电子的具体实现步骤如下:

  1. 需求确认
    与PG电子的项目团队进行需求确认,明确对接的具体功能和接口。
  2. 开发环境搭建
    在开发环境中搭建PG电子的API接口或数据库环境,确保开发环境与实际环境一致。
  3. 接口测试
    在开发环境中测试PG电子的API接口,确保接口的正确性和稳定性。
  4. 数据交换实现
    根据需求分析的结果,实现数据的交换功能,使用Python调用API接口,或者使用Java开发数据中转层。
  5. 系统集成
    将实现的数据交换功能集成到现有系统中,确保系统能够正常运行。
  6. 测试与优化
    在实际环境中进行测试,确保对接后的系统稳定运行,如果发现问题,进行优化和调整。
  7. 文档编写
    编写对接文档,记录对接过程中的关键点、接口定义、数据格式等信息,方便后续维护和升级。

测试与优化

对接PG电子后,测试和优化是关键的一步,以下是测试与优化的要点:

  1. 单元测试
    对接的每个模块进行单元测试,确保每个模块的功能正常。
  2. 集成测试
    在实际环境中进行集成测试,确保对接后的系统能够正常运行。
  3. 性能测试
    测试对接后的系统性能,确保数据交换的实时性和高效性。
  4. 稳定性测试
    测试对接后的系统在异常情况下(如网络中断、数据丢失)的稳定性。
  5. 安全性测试
    测试对接后的系统在安全方面的漏洞,确保数据的安全性。
  6. 优化建议
    根据测试结果,提出优化建议,例如优化API调用频率、改进数据中转逻辑等。

风险管理

在对接PG电子的过程中,可能会遇到各种风险,以下是常见的风险管理点:

  1. 接口变化
    PG电子的接口可能会发生变化,需要及时调整对接方案。
  2. 数据不一致
    PG电子的数据格式与现有系统的数据格式不一致,需要设计数据中转层。
  3. 性能问题
    数据交换的性能可能不满足业务需求,需要优化数据交换逻辑。
  4. 安全性问题
    数据交换过程中可能遇到安全问题,需要加强数据加密和访问控制。
  5. 资源不足
    数据交换过程中可能需要大量资源(如带宽、存储),需要确保资源的充足性。

对接PG电子是一个复杂而重要的过程,需要从需求分析、技术方案、实现步骤、测试优化等多方面进行全面考虑,通过以上步骤,可以确保对接后的系统稳定运行,满足业务需求,风险管理也是对接过程中不可忽视的重要环节,需要提前考虑和应对可能出现的问题。

发表评论